Output 2382948289ce2b389ebc2cf3ecb2460c4905f803fa62dc083c622154386496e6:0

value
997317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ab724ba30d83c6f2c45bb128afc15a9ed401b3da OP_EQUAL
address
3HKYPjYUfVfPqZjxQ8v2eWyZotPCgWdLxw
transaction
2382948289ce2b389ebc2cf3ecb2460c4905f803fa62dc083c622154386496e6
spent
true